Your machine was built long way before 2014-2015 therefore due to the whitelist the chance to upgrade is very slim to none. Option: use USB - Wifi adapter, for example

 

         https://www.scorptec.com.au/product/Networking/Adapters/67965-USB-AC53-NANO

To actually answer your question, you can upgrade to an Intel Dual Band Wireless AC 7260 which is a 2x2 wifi and bluetooth device. Get one with the card extender piece so it'll fit inside the notebook properly.

 

You'll have to download and install a modded BIOS which is not hard to find, can't link here, but it should be based off of sp51527 (F.23) A search for "sp51527 NWL EISTUlk More Options by CamiloML" might be EXTREMELY helpful in finding it.

 

Card part number is 784650-005.

 

Grab the drivers from the Intel Website. Install wifi first and then bluetooth.

 

Working perfectly on my exact system.
